Step 1: Remove Existing Broken Audio Drivers

  1. Open Device Manager.
  2. Under "Sound, video and game controllers", right-click any existing Realtek or High Definition Audio device.
  3. Select Uninstall device.
  4. Check the box "Delete the driver software for this device".
  5. Restart your PC.

1. Introduction

The Esonic G41 motherboard is a legacy platform based on the Intel G41 chipset, popular during the Windows 7 and Windows Vista eras. With the migration of users to Windows 10 64-bit, the operating system often fails to automatically detect and install the correct High Definition Audio (HDA) drivers for the onboard Realtek audio chipset. This incompatibility renders the system mute, requiring manual intervention to restore audio functionality.

The eSonic G41 motherboard is a popular choice among computer enthusiasts and budget-conscious builders. Based on the Intel G41 chipset, this motherboard offers a range of features, including support for Intel Core 2 Duo and Core 2 Quad processors, DDR3 memory, and integrated graphics. However, like many motherboards, the eSonic G41 requires specific drivers to function properly, especially when it comes to audio output.
